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 tablespoons Butter
  • 1 tablespoon Extra virgin olive oil
  • 1 cup Finely diced onion
  • 1/2 cup Finely diced celery
  • 2 Garlic cloves, minced
  • 1/4 cup All-purpose flour
  • 1 quart Half-and-half
  • 28 ounces Chicken broth
  • 1 cup Carrots (finely shredded)
  • 1 cup Spinach leaves (coarsely chopped)
  • 1 cup Cooked diced chicken breast
  • 16 ounces Gnocchi

Instructions

  1. In a large pot or Dutch oven, melt butter and olive oil over medium heat.
  2. Add onion, celery, and garlic; cook until the onion is translucent (about 4-5 minutes).
  3. Whisk in flour and cook for a minute before gradually adding half-and-half; simmer until slightly thickened.
  4. Stir in chicken broth along with thyme, parsley, nutmeg (if using), and salt; simmer until thickened again (5-7 minutes).
  5. Add carrots, spinach, cooked chicken, and gnocchi; gently simmer until gnocchi float (3-5 minutes).
  6. Adjust seasoning if needed before serving hot.
